Dourakis Wines: Climate adaptation and indigenous grapes in Crete

Sustainable Wine’s Toby Webb recently visited Dourakis Winery in Chania, Crete where he spoke with oenologist Adonis Dourakis. In this podcast Adonis shares more about their wines and how climate change is impacting indigenous grapes in the region.

They discuss the current state of grape growing in Greece, how growers are adapting to the changing climate, and the future of regenerative viticulture in Crete.
